Joey Chestnut Free To Eat ... Won't Be Punished By MLE For Battery Case
Joey Chestnut's recent battery case won't affect his day job -- Major League Eating tells TMZ Sports he isn't gonna face any punishment for allegedly slapping a man at a bar earlier this year.
Chestnut -- the greatest weenie destroyer to ever live -- was sentenced to 180 days of probation after pleading guilty in April to misdemeanor battery in connection with a physical altercation in Indiana a month prior.
The 17-time Nathan's Hot Dog contest winner told cops he was a bit too drunk to know the details of the interaction when questioned ... but he later looked at the surveillance footage and felt the open-handed strike "looked like a joke."

Rashee Rice Heading To The Slammer ... Violated Probation
Rashee Rice is going to spend a chunk of his offseason behind bars -- the Kansas City Chiefs receiver was just ordered to serve 30 days in jail for violating the conditions of his probation in connection to his 2024 car crash.
According to online court records, Rice was placed in custody on Tuesday after his drug test came back positive for THC -- the main ingredient in marijuana.
He will be released on June 16.

Motocross' Colby Raha Attempting Insane World Record Jump ... Channeling Evel Knievel!
Colby Raha, pro motocross rider, is attempting a death-defying jump ... and he walked TMZ Sports through the insane stunt!
Raha, 31, will attempt to break his own world record for highest vertical jump off a quarter-pipe, which is currently 90 feet, gunning to fly 100 feet above one of the most iconic locales on the Las Vegas Strip Sunday afternoon, all to celebrate the grand opening of OMNIA Dayclub & Skybar.
"We're here at the beautiful Caesars Palace fountains, where Evel Knievel and a bunch of other legends jump their bikes, and I'm going to be jumping my motorcycle, going for a world record," Raha told Babcock.
